A meticulously crafted circular wreath rests against a clean white backdrop, its refined beauty emerging from layers of white baby's breath interwoven with white-and-purple lisianthus, echoing the calm, architectural lines of the Barbican's terraces. The bulk of the wreath is created from Gypsophila, whose thin, branching stems carry dozens of tiny white flowers. These miniature blossoms cluster so closely that they form a thick, plush ring, giving the piece its soft, ethereal character. Woven into this halo are graceful lisianthus blooms, each one composed of multiple ruffled petals that curl and fold in a gentle spiral. The petals begin as crisp white near the flower's heart before picking up a wash of lavender and deeper violet along the outer edges, giving a dimensional, hand-painted quality to each bloom. Scattered through the wreath are various stages of lisianthus growth: fully open flowers revealing darker, almost inky centres; partially open blooms with visible layers; and tighter buds showing hints of cream, soft yellow, and fresh green. The open centre of the wreath is clearly defined, providing a visual pause that reinforces the symbolism of eternity, remembrance, and continuing connection. There is no visible greenery or ribbon; instead, the emphasis is purely on the subtle contrast between the frothy texture of the baby's breath and the smoother, satiny petals of the lisianthus. The overall palette of white and purple feels restrained yet deeply expressive, perfect for a funeral, memorial service, or graveside tribute organised in or around the Barbican area. Crafted with care, this wreath embodies the quiet strength and tenderness that families seek when choosing floral condolences, expressing sympathy, peace, and undying affection in a single, harmonious circle.

Express heartfelt sympathy with the Warm Embrace Wreath from Florist Barbican. This elegant funeral wreath pairs soft white lisianthus with rich purple lisianthus and delicate gypsophila, creating a gentle, comforting tribute for a loved one's final farewell. Crafted by our skilled florists in Barbican, each wreath is arranged by hand to ensure a beautiful, balanced design that conveys your deepest condolences.

Available in three sizes - Original (30cm), Deluxe (36cm) and Grand (41cm) - the Warm Embrace Wreath can be tailored to suit any service or budget, with the Deluxe size pictured. Premium, fresh blooms are chosen for their quality and longevity, so your tribute looks its best throughout the ceremony.

At Florist Barbican, we offer reliable, fast local delivery from our Barbican flower shop and handle every sympathy order with care and discretion. Due to seasonal availability, some flowers may be substituted with blooms of similar colour, size and value, always maintaining the same thoughtful, premium look and feel.
